240 发简信
IP属地:北京
  • rn打包bundle程序

    首先, 下载相关依赖插件 修改package.jsonpackage.json将下面的内容放到scripts里面; 解释说明: bundle-i...

  • MarkLoading 在组件上方添加蒙层loading

    当一个组件在loading时需要阻止点击的时,使用该组件包裹,并传递loading,可以在子组件上方添加一层蒙层,并且在中间添加loading效果。

  • echarts 支持react-native 和react-native-web两种方式

    概念:因为react-native需要使用到echart , 同时react-native需要转换成web端使用,所以才会有这两种方式的实现 e...

  • react-native-web 转换

    一、添加项目依赖yarn add react-native-webyarn add babel-plugin-react-native-web ...

  • react-native 同步useState

    hooks/setAsyncState.ts

  • react-native hooks 渲染速度慢 多个useState问题

    首先,需要检查出为什么速度慢 自定义时间工具,标记检测时间 这里可用清晰检测到, 多个useState后, 明细速度会慢很多, 因此, 把多...

  • react-native性能优化

    当存在列表时,页面进入卡顿和渲染需要等待原因: 使用了FlatList,由于父组件的高度不固定,导致一直调用onEndReached方法,每次调...

  • react-native 键盘遮盖底部输入框问题修复

    当最底部的输入框在安卓端会被遮住,而不会跟随键盘往上移动, input.tsx首先在input获取焦点的是,获取它在屏幕的位置 CommentK...

  • react-native渲染太慢怎么办---nteractionmanager

    nteractionmanager 可以将一些耗时较长的工作安排到所有互动或动画完成之后再进行。这样可以保证 JavaScript 动画的流畅运行。